Rowing Closes Out ACC Championships at Lake Wheeler
May 16, 2026 | Rowing
RALEIGH, N.C. – The Boston College rowing team wrapped up competition at the ACC Championships on Saturday morning at Lake Wheeler.
Â
"Great to see the team putting down solid pieces across the board from the 1V to the 3V," said head coach Grace Hollowell. "I think they have done a fantastic job this whole year of doing things together and doing things for the team. They have committed to doing hard things as a full team and that showed today during the finals. It's also great to see three of the five crews beating their seeding and showing what we are capable of as a team. Proud of this group and go Eagles!"
Â
The Eagles' third varsity eight crew crossed in 6:58.010, placing second behind Notre Dame and ahead of Louisville, Duke and SMU. Boston College also recorded a third-place finish in the first varsity four, clocking 7:31.550 to finish behind Duke and Miami.
Â
Boston College's first varsity eight placed fifth in 6:41.570, narrowly behind Louisville, while the second varsity eight finished sixth in 6:59.290. The Eagles' second varsity four also took sixth with a time of 8:01.250.
Â
Senior Lauren Bauer earned All-ACC Third Team honors as Boston College's lone all-conference selection.
Â
Stanford took first overall for the second year in a row at Championships with 132 points, sweeping the grand finals. Virginia took second with 118 points followed by Cal in third.
